Poole to Lancaster

Updated: 29 May 2026

The journey from Poole to Lancaster covers approximately 430 km. By car, you will head north via the A350 and join the M6 motorway, which leads directly into Lancashire. Train travel is possible but requires changes, typically at Birmingham New Street. Lancaster is a historic city known for its industrial heritage and vibrant culture. The route takes you through the scenic Cotswolds. Expect heavy traffic on the M6 during peak times.

Total Distance: 430 km driving distance, 400 km straight-line air distance.
Fastest Way
Driving is the fastest option, taking about 6.5 hours.
Cheapest Way
Driving is the most cost-effective for multiple passengers.
